


Seven year old, Austin McPherson, has had a stream of good luck for his first hunting season! He killed his first deer which was a 8-point in November. Soon after the 8-point was killed, an 11-point appeared on the deer camera. We started sitting in the ground blind every chance we got, rain or shine. About two weeks ago, we were sitting in the ground blind and he showed up with three doe’s on the corn pile. Something spooked one of the does and the 11-point took off running before little Austin could get his rifle ready. Austin looked at me like he had lost his best friend. I explained to him, that's why it's called hunting, and it's not easy to kill a big buck and you must be on top of your game! I told him to hang in there and hopefully the buck will come back around. Then the day came, December 19th. We were hunting in our ground blind and several doe’s and a few small bucks were all around us, I whispered to Austin “today is going to be the day son, so get ready!†About 10 minutes later, the 11-point walked right to the corn pile, broadsided to us. Austin started shaking like a leaf on a tree. I quietly said “calm down son, focus and take a good shot.†That’s when he shot and the deer jumped straight in the air, ran 20 yards and fell over! Austin was grinning from ear to ear and was one happy little fella! I am so proud of Austin’s determination and the love he already has for hunting....Like Father like Son!
